Abstract

Las modalidades descritas en la presente proveen sistemas (200) para inducir una respuesta deseada en un organismo (122) mediante el control del ciclo de trabajo, la banda de longitud de onda y la frecuencia de explosión de fotones (202) y (204) para un organismo (122), mediante la modulación de fotones de uno o más trenes de pulsos de fotones (202) en conjunto con uno o más trenes de pulsos de fotones diferentes (204) para el organismo (122) y el ciclo de trabajo, en cuyo caso la modulación de fotones y el ciclo de trabajo se basan en las necesidades específicas del organismo (122). También se proveen dispositivos para inducir una respuesta deseada en un organismo (122) tal como crecimiento, destrucción o reparación a través de la modulación de fotones de uno o más trenes de pulsos de fotones diferentes para el organismo (122). También se proveen métodos para optimizar el crecimiento, destrucción o reparación de organismos mediante el uso de modulación de alta frecuencia de fotones de espectros de color individuales.
